摘要: 用原始Insert方法太慢,网上找到了https://www.cnblogs.com/yisen-code/p/6897524.html 思路是: 开启事务,开启预处理,然后把SQL用参数传入具体值来快速写入数据,本地测试,2W条写入本地不到1秒。 分享给大家 阅读全文
posted @ 2018-06-11 21:29 Aleax 阅读(585) 评论(0) 推荐(0) 编辑
摘要: var messages = list.GroupBy(p=>p.RefOrderNo,(k,v)=> new {OrderNo = k,SkuInfo = v}) .Select(p => { var item = p.SkuInfo.FirstOrDefault()... 阅读全文
posted @ 2016-10-10 11:01 Aleax 阅读(771) 评论(0) 推荐(0) 编辑
摘要: With temp As( Select ROW_NUMBER() over(partition by LogisticsPlan order by createon) rowID,ID from LogisticsPlan Where LogisticsPlan IN( 'AGD... 阅读全文
posted @ 2015-07-17 10:16 Aleax 阅读(322) 评论(0) 推荐(0) 编辑
摘要: 1. Const 和readonly const int bb = aa * 10; const int aa = 10; static readonly int cc = dd * 10; static readonly int dd = 1... 阅读全文
posted @ 2015-03-19 15:52 Aleax 阅读(673) 评论(0) 推荐(0) 编辑
摘要: 1. 创建一个表,用于存现在最大的IDSELECT [ID],[PreFix],[Code] FROM [DocumentNO]2. 增加SP,利用锁表,生成相应的IDCreate PROCEDURE [dbo].[GeneralDocumentNo]( @preFix nvarchar(256),... 阅读全文
posted @ 2015-03-09 10:25 Aleax 阅读(4571) 评论(0) 推荐(0) 编辑
摘要: 1. Code First 中实体类1. 主建字段 系统会自动以ID结束的这类创建主键,但有多个这种类型的字段还是指定一个为好[Key]public int DetailID { get; set; }2. 非空字段[Required,MaxLength(50)] //[StringLength(50)] 同上MaxLengthpublic string DetailTitle { get; set; }3. 设置长度[StringLength(500)]public string DetailDesc { get; set; }4. 设置外建字段 如果StyleID是Style... 阅读全文
posted @ 2013-01-16 14:31 Aleax 阅读(4139) 评论(1) 推荐(2) 编辑
摘要: 使用Xml.LinqXML 格式:营销人员薪酬申请明细表.xls01营销人员薪酬申请表1201202青岛山东路营业部...... 1. 写操作privatevoidSaveXmlMapData(ListsalaryList){XElementroot=newXElement("SalaryMap");//XElement.Parse("");//varroot=doc.Element("SalaryMap");foreach(variteminsalaryList){root.Add(newXElement("Salary& 阅读全文
posted @ 2012-05-25 15:46 Aleax 阅读(260) 评论(0) 推荐(0) 编辑
摘要: 在C#中可以对整型运算对象按位进行逻辑运算。按位进行逻辑运算的意义是:依次取被运算对象的每个位,进行逻辑运算,每个位的逻辑运算结果是结果值的每个位。C#支持的位逻辑运算符如表2.9所示。 运算符号 意义 运算对象类型 运算结果类型 对象数 实例 ~ 位逻辑非运算 整型,字符型 整型 1 ~a & 位逻辑与运算 2 a & b | 位逻辑或运算 2 a | b ^ 位逻辑异或运算 2 a ^ b << 位左移运算 2 a<<4 >> 位右移运算 2 a>>2 1、位逻辑非运算 位逻辑非运算是单... 阅读全文
posted @ 2012-05-10 13:08 Aleax 阅读(6964) 评论(2) 推荐(1) 编辑
摘要: classProgram{privatedelegatevoiddeleFunc(stringstr);staticvoidMain(string[]args){deleFuncfunc=newProgram().Chinese;//func("张三");func+=English;func("alex");Console.WriteLine("==================");//匿名委托deleFuncfunc1=delegate(stringname){Console.WriteLine("你好,{0}&quo 阅读全文
posted @ 2012-02-29 11:05 Aleax 阅读(319) 评论(0) 推荐(0) 编辑
摘要: 一、全局变量的出现: 1. 在任何函数外定义的变量;不能进行 delete 操作; 2. 没定义就使用,可以进行delete删除。相关引用:http://www.cnblogs.com/TomXu/archive/2011/12/28/2286877.html 实例:if(!("a"inwindow)){vara=1;//Javascript会自动将var放在前面(赋值不会提前),所以这的if为false.alert('test');}alert(a);//等于下面这个JSvara;if(!("a"inwindow)){a=1;}aler 阅读全文
posted @ 2012-02-16 11:06 Aleax 阅读(185) 评论(0) 推荐(0) 编辑